EXT-7961 FIXED Added possibility to show label on the back button in Edit Wearables panel.
Implemented behavior:
* Normally Back button appears narrow without label
* When wearable is changed - "Save" label is set and button gets wide. Left Border of Title is moved to the right.
Note: "Save" label is shown without truncation in all languages, Title can be truncated with dots.
* When changes are saved/reverted - label is removed, button shrinks, Title left border is moved to the its default place.
* Added consistent tooltip for title (the same as a title).
* Added tooltip for button: "Save changes if necessary and return back"
Details:
* added getter for button's font
* implemented derived from LLButton class for Back button to enable setting necessary label's padding in xml
